The Evolution and Future of Automotive Keys

In the realm of automotive technology, one element frequently neglected is the vehicle key. From the conventional physical keys of the pasts to the sophisticated keyless entry systems of today, automotive keys have evolved considerably, adapting to innovations in security and customer benefit. This post will explore the various kinds of automotive keys, their advancement, benefits and drawbacks, and what the future might hold for them.

1.1 Understanding Key Types

Automotive keys can be broadly categorized into numerous classifications based on their technology and functionalities:

Key TypeDescriptionBenefitsDownsides
Standard KeyA basic metal key that mechanically operates the ignition and locks.Easy to replace; low cost.Vulnerable to theft; restricted security features.
Transponder KeyContains a chip that interacts with the vehicle's ignition system.Boosted security; theft deterrent.More costly to replace; requires shows.
Keyless EntryUtilizes a remote to lock/unlock doors and start the engine.Benefit; fast gain access to without fumbling for keys.Battery dependence; possible electronic failures.
Smart KeyDeals proximity sensing; can open and begin lorries without physical interaction.High benefit; sophisticated security features.High replacement expense; complex innovation.
Mobile KeyUses a smart device app to control vehicle functions.Exceptionally practical; can incorporate with other wise devices.Dependence on mobile phones; needs connectivity.

2. Advantages and Disadvantages

2.1 Advantages of Modern Automotive Keys

  • Boosted Security: Modern keys, particularly transponder and smart keys, have advanced security functions that make it challenging for thieves to reproduce them.
  • Convenience: Keyless entry systems enable users to unlock and begin their cars without eliminating the key from their pocket or bag, making access much easier.
  • Combination with Technology: Automotive keys can now incorporate with mobile devices, offering included functionality like remote start, vehicle location tracking, and more.

2.2 Disadvantages of Modern Automotive Keys

  • Expense: Replacing contemporary keys can be expensive, especially when it comes to wise keys, which often need programs from a car dealership.
  • Intricacy: The sophisticated technology used in contemporary keys can result in issues such as malfunctioning sensing units or dead batteries.
  • Reliance on Electronics: As cars end up being progressively reliant on electronic systems, a failure in this location can render the vehicle unusable.

3. The Role of Automotive Keys in Vehicle Security

The significance of automotive keys in vehicle security can not be overstated. As lorries have ended up being better and complex, the techniques for securing them have actually also evolved. Below are a few of the primary methods automotive keys improve vehicle security:

Security FeatureDescription
Transponder TechnologyPrevents unapproved starting of the vehicle through unique codes.
Rolling CodesChanges the code used for interaction with the vehicle each time it's utilized, preventing interception.
Proximity SensorsSpots the presence of the key and permits entry/start without physical interaction, enhancing benefit and security.
Smartphone IntegrationUses cloud-based services for tracking and managing vehicle gain access to from another location.

4. Future Trends in Automotive Key Technology

As technology continues to advance, the automotive key is expected to go through further improvement. Some of the anticipated patterns include:

  • Biometric Authentication: Future keys might integrate biometric functions, such as finger print or facial recognition, to improve security.
  • Increased Smartphone Integration: The pattern of using smartphones as keys is most likely to grow, making it possible for more functions like remote diagnostics and vehicle health monitoring.
  • Blockchain Technology: This might offer a secure method to manage vehicle keys, avoiding unapproved duplication and enhancing general security.

4.1 Anticipated Challenges

While the future of automotive keys looks promising, there are likewise challenges to consider:

  • Cybersecurity Risks: As keys end up being more connected, the danger of hacking and unauthorized gain access to boosts.
  • Implementation Costs: Upgrading existing systems to new innovation may include considerable financial investments from producers and consumers.

5. Frequently asked question Section

Q1: Can I replace my car key myself?

A1: It's normally recommended to have your car key changed by a professional, specifically for transponder and smart keys which need shows.

Q2: What should I do if I lose my car key?

A2: Contact your car dealership or a locksmith focusing on automotive keys. They can help you change or reprogram your key.

Q3: Can cellphones truly be utilized as car keys?

A3: Yes, numerous modern-day automobiles allow the use of mobile phone apps for various functions, consisting of locking/unlocking and beginning the vehicle.

Q4: Are wise keys safe?

A4: While clever keys include innovative security features, no system is totally foolproof. It's vital to take safety measures, such as keeping your key fob within a Faraday bag to avoid unauthorized gain access to.
